Types of cuffed sweaters

Cuffed sweaters are one of the most popular sweater styles. This is a sweater style that features a cuff at the end of the sleeves, which gives the outfit a more tailored and sophisticated look. Here are some of the most popular types of cuffed sweaters:

  • Classic Crew Neck Cuffed Sweater

    A classic crew neck cuffed sweater is one of the most versatile pieces in casual wear. This sweater style features a crew neck with cuffs at the end of the sleeves and is normally made from materials such as wool, cotton, or a blend of both materials. The cuffed detail adds a touch of elegance to the classic crew neck design, making it perfect for both casual and semi-formal occasions. They also come in different colors and patterns, so they can be easily worn with different outfits. Usually, this type of sweater is worn with jeans or chinos and sneakers or loafers.

  • V-Neck Cuffed Sweater

    The V-Neck Cuffed Sweater is a stylish and comfortable piece of clothing that every wardrobe should have. This sweater is designed with a V-neckline and cuffs on the sleeves, combining a classic look with a modern twist. This sweater is good for casual use or formal events, as it can be worn on different occasions. The V-neckline is a bit more formal than the usual crew neck, and this makes it an ideal choice for wearing over a dress shirt and tie. The cuffed sleeves are an additional touch of class to the design. The fabric used to make this sweater is often wool or cotton, which makes it soft and warm.

  • Oversized Cuffed Sweater

    Some people are looking for comfortable and stylish pieces of clothing, and one of them is the oversized cuffed sweater. This type of sweater is designed to be loose-fitting, providing maximum comfort. It comes with cuffs at the end of the sleeves, giving it a little more structure and style. It is perfect for casual wear and can be used to create a laid-back, relaxed look. Although it is loose-fitting, the cuffs help to give it some shape, making it not too baggy. This type of sweater is also very versatile and can be worn with leggings, jeans, or even joggers for a cozy, off-duty look.

  • Turtleneck Cuffed Sweater

    If one wants to look classy and stay warm, then the turtleneck cuffed sweater is the right one for them. This type of sweater features a turtleneck and cuffs on the sleeves. These two features give it a formal look. This is the best choice for winter wear, as the turtleneck provides extra warmth. It can be worn with dress pants or chinos and loafers or dress shoes for a smart casual look.

  • Cardigan Cuffed Sweater

    A cardigan cuffed sweater is a casual and comfortable sweater that is designed with a cardigan style and has cuffs on the sleeves. This is a versatile piece that can be worn over a t-shirt or under a jacket. They’re perfect for layering, and the cuffed sleeves add a touch of polish to the otherwise relaxed design. They are made from different materials, such as cotton, wool, or synthetic blends, and come in various weights and thicknesses to suit different climates and occasions. Whether for work, play, or anything in between, a cardigan cuffed sweater is a practical and stylish addition to any wardrobe.

Design of cuffed sweaters

Cuffed sweaters are stylish and functional clothing items that provide warmth and comfort during cold weather. They are characterized by their distinctive cuffs, which are the bands at the end of the sleeves and the bottom of the sweater. These cuffs are usually tighter than the rest of the garment, making it fit well and keeping the cold air from penetrating. Cuffed sweaters come in a variety of designs, each with unique features that make them cozy and fashionable. Here are some key design elements that define cuffed sweaters:

  • Material and Texture: Cuffed sweaters are made from various materials such as cotton, wool, acrylic, and blends. The material used affects the texture and warmth of the sweater. Wool sweaters are known for their warmth and durability, making them ideal for winter. Cotton sweaters are lightweight and breathable, perfect for cooler spring and fall weather. Acrylic sweaters are often more affordable and can mimic the softness of wool. The texture of the material also impacts the sweater's comfort level. A soft, plush texture feels cozy against the skin, while a more structured texture provides support and shape to the garment.
  • Fit and Silhouette: Cuffed sweaters come in different fits and silhouettes, ranging from slim to oversized. The fit of the sweater affects how it drapes on the body and the overall look. Slim-fit cuffed sweaters hug the body and create a sleek, modern appearance. These are suitable for layering under jackets or over shirts for a polished look. On the other hand, oversized cuffed sweaters offer a relaxed, casual vibe. They can be worn alone or layered over other garments for a cozy, laid-back style. The silhouette of the sweater also plays a role in its versatility. Tunic-length cuffed sweaters provide extra coverage and can be worn with leggings or skinny jeans for a balanced look.
  • Cuff and Hem Design: The cuffs and hem of a sweater are its defining features. Cuffs are usually ribbed or elasticized to ensure a snug fit around the wrists, keeping the cold out and the warmth in. Some designs include buttons or zippers on the cuffs for added style and adjustability. The hem of the sweater is also ribbed or elasticized to prevent it from riding up and to maintain the sweater's shape. Some cuffed sweaters feature a high-low hem, where the back is slightly longer than the front, adding a modern touch to the classic design.
  • Neckline Variations: Cuffed sweaters come with different neckline options, each offering a unique look and feel. Crew neck sweaters have a round neckline that is classic and versatile. This style is easy to layer under jackets and coats. V-neck sweaters have a flattering V-shaped neckline that elongates the neck and adds a touch of sophistication. This style is perfect for layering over collared shirts. Mock neck and turtleneck sweaters have higher necklines that provide extra warmth and can be worn alone or as layers. The choice of neckline affects the sweater's style and how it can be paired with other clothing items.
  • Color and Pattern: Cuffed sweaters are available in various colors and patterns, making them easy to match with different outfits. Neutral colors like gray, black, and beige are versatile and can be paired with almost anything. Bold colors like red, blue, and green add a pop of color to an outfit and make a statement. Patterns such as stripes, argyle, and Fair Isle add visual interest and texture to the sweater. Patterns are often placed on the cuffs, hem, or body of the sweater, creating a dynamic look.
  • Details and Embellishments: Cuffed sweaters often feature additional details and embellishments that enhance their style and functionality. These can include pockets, buttons, zippers, and embroidery. Pockets add practicality, allowing the wearer to carry small items. Buttons and zippers on the cuffs or front of the sweater provide adjustability and decorative elements. Embroidery and appliqué designs add a touch of artistry and uniqueness to the sweater, making it stand out.

Wearing/Matching suggestions of cuffed sweaters

Here are some outfit ideas and combos for wearing and styling cuffed sweaters:

  • Casual Look: Choose a cuffed crew neck or a loose, relaxed-fit sweater. Pair it with jeans or joggers and sneakers or casual boots. The cuffed sleeves add a laid-back touch, making this outfit perfect for casual outings or lounging at home.
  • Layering Style: Opt for a fitted or slightly loose cuffed sweater. Layer it under a blazer or jacket. Pair with chinos or jeans and loafers or dress shoes. This look works well for the office or a night out.
  • Sporty Chic: Pick a cuffed hoodie or sweatshirt. Pair with joggers or slim-fit jeans and sneakers. Add a cap or beanie for extra style. This outfit is great for casual days or a sporty look.
  • Smart Casual: Choose a cuffed turtleneck or mock neck sweater. Pair it with tailored pants or dark jeans and dress shoes or boots. A watch or simple jewelry adds a polished touch. This look is perfect for work or semi-formal events.
  • Street Style: Opt for an oversized cuffed sweater or a sweater with a unique design. Pair with distressed jeans or leather pants and high-top sneakers or combat boots. Accessories like a beanie, scarf, or statement jewelry can enhance the street-style vibe.
  • Winter Warmth: Pick a thick, knit cuffed sweater. Pair it with thermal leggings or lined jeans and insulated boots. A heavy coat, gloves, and scarf are essential for this cold-weather look.
  • Summer Layering: Choose a lightweight, cuffed sweater. Layer it over a t-shirt or under a summer jacket. Pair with shorts or lightweight trousers and casual shoes. Sunglasses and a hat complete the summer-friendly outfit.
  • Color Coordination: For a monochromatic look, choose a sweater and bottom in similar shades. This creates a sleek, streamlined appearance. Alternatively, select complementary colors to add visual interest while maintaining harmony.
  • Texture Mixing: Combine different textures for a dynamic outfit. Pair a knit cuffed sweater with a cotton or linen bottom. Accessories in leather or suede can further enrich the texture contrast.

Q&A

Q1: What are the key features of cuffed sweaters?

A1: Cuffed sweaters are distinguished by their ribbed cuffs, which anchor the sleeves snugly at the wrists, preventing cold air from entering and maintaining warmth. Crafted from diverse materials like cotton, wool, and synthetic fabrics, they provide varying levels of comfort and insulation. Their versatility allows for casual or semi-formal wear, making them suitable for different occasions. The cuffed design adds a touch of sophistication and practicality, ensuring a cozy fit and style for colder weather.

Q2: What materials are cuffed sweaters made from?

A2: Cuffed sweaters are crafted from an array of materials, each offering distinct advantages. Cotton is celebrated for its breathability and softness, ensuring comfort throughout the day. Wool, renowned for its warmth and durability, provides excellent insulation, making it ideal for colder climates. Synthetic fabrics like polyester and acrylic are favored for their resilience and ability to retain shape, offering a cozy feel. Blends of these materials often combine the best features, delivering a versatile and comfortable sweater suitable for various occasions.

Q3: How to style a cuffed sweater for different occasions?

A3: Cuffed sweaters are incredibly versatile and can be styled for various occasions. For a casual look, pair a cuffed crew neck sweater with jeans and sneakers for a relaxed, everyday outfit. To elevate the style for a semi-formal setting, opt for a fitted sweater with ribbed cuffs paired with chinos and loafers, adding a blazer for a polished touch. For a cozy weekend outfit, layer a oversized cuffed sweater with leggings and boots, complementing it with a scarf and beanie for a chic, comfortable ensemble.
